Without
many draft picks I guess we couldn't expect much from this draft, but I'd have
to say this was an embarrassing draft for the Broncos. Mike Shannahan has already
taken quite a bit of heat for his defensive line comprised mostly of Cleveland
Brown rejects, and now he spends three draft picks trying to fix that line in
one draft. I certainly understand their need for an upgrade, but they didn't get
much more than a few role players. Jarvis Moss is not a complete player. He is
an athletic pass rusher, but he can also be a liability against the run. The exact
same can be said for Tim Crowder. They are very similar players, and also very
similar to last year's 4th rounder Elvis Dumervil. Ryan Harris was a slight reach
in the 3rd round, but he should provide depth on the defensive line. I wasn't
at all surprised that they were targeting Marcus Thomas in the 4th round, but
I was shocked that they called the name of yet another defensive lineman. He could
be a steal, but he's more likely their next Maurice Clarett. This draft already
looks like a bust for the Broncos. Grade: D+ |
